Understanding the Fermentation Process

The process of fermentation involves the breakdown of carbohydrates by microorganisms such as bacteria or yeast. This process leads to the production of alcohol, acids, or gases, giving fermented foods their distinct flavors and textures. While fermentation can enhance the nutritional value of certain foods by increasing the bioavailability of certain nutrients, it can also introduce risks that need to be taken seriously.

The Science Behind Fermentation

Fermentation is a complex biochemical process that occurs in the absence of oxygen. It involves the conversion of sugars into alcohol, acids, or gases, mediated by microorganisms. For example, lactic acid bacteria are often responsible for the fermentation of vegetables, fruits, and dairy products. These bacteria convert glucose in food into lactic acid, enhancing taste and preserving the food. However, if not done properly, fermentation can have unintended consequences.

During the fermentation process, microorganisms break down the carbohydrates present in the food, releasing enzymes that convert these complex sugars into simpler compounds. The microorganisms consume these compounds and produce byproducts such as alcohol, acids, or gases. These byproducts not only give fermented foods their unique flavors and textures but also contribute to their preservation.

One fascinating aspect of fermentation is the role of microorganisms in this process. Different types of microorganisms, such as bacteria and yeast, play a crucial role in the fermentation of various foods. For example, in the production of yogurt, specific strains of bacteria are carefully selected and added to milk. These bacteria convert lactose, the sugar naturally present in milk, into lactic acid, which gives yogurt its tangy taste and thick texture.

Furthermore, the fermentation process is not limited to just one type of microorganism. In some cases, multiple strains of bacteria or yeast work together to create a complex and diverse flavor profile. This collaboration between different microorganisms adds depth and complexity to fermented foods, making them a delight to the taste buds.

Commonly Fermented Foods

There is a wide variety of fermented foods consumed worldwide, each with its own cultural significance and flavor profile. Some commonly consumed fermented foods include sauerkraut, kimchi, yogurt, kefir, kombucha, and miso. These foods have been enjoyed for centuries and have become staples in many cuisines around the world.

Sauerkraut, for example, is a traditional fermented cabbage dish that originated in Germany. The fermentation process gives sauerkraut its distinct sour taste and crisp texture. It is often used as a condiment or side dish, adding a tangy kick to various meals.

Kimchi, on the other hand, is a staple in Korean cuisine. This fermented vegetable dish is typically made with Napa cabbage, radishes, and a variety of seasonings. The fermentation process not only enhances the flavor of the vegetables but also creates a unique umami taste that is highly prized in Korean cuisine.

Yogurt, a popular fermented dairy product, has a creamy texture and a slightly tangy flavor. It is made by adding specific strains of bacteria, such as Lactobacillus bulgaricus and Streptococcus thermophilus, to milk. These bacteria ferment the lactose in the milk, transforming it into lactic acid, which gives yogurt its characteristic taste and texture.

Kefir, another fermented dairy product, is similar to yogurt but has a thinner consistency and a slightly effervescent quality. It is made by fermenting milk with kefir grains, which are a combination of bacteria and yeast. The fermentation process not only adds a unique flavor to kefir but also introduces beneficial probiotics that can support gut health.

Kombucha, a trendy fermented tea beverage, has gained popularity in recent years. It is made by fermenting sweetened tea with a symbiotic culture of bacteria and yeast (SCOBY). The fermentation process produces a slightly fizzy drink with a tangy, slightly sweet taste. Kombucha is often enjoyed for its refreshing qualities and potential health benefits.

Miso, a traditional Japanese seasoning, is made by fermenting soybeans with salt and a specific type of mold called koji. The fermentation process can take months or even years, resulting in a rich, savory paste with a unique umami flavor. Miso is commonly used in soups, marinades, and sauces, adding depth and complexity to dishes.

While these foods are enjoyed by many, it is important to recognize the potential risks associated with their consumption. Improper fermentation techniques or contamination can lead to the growth of harmful bacteria or the production of toxins. Therefore, it is essential to follow proper food safety guidelines and ensure that fermented foods are prepared and stored correctly.

Potential Risks of Consuming Fermented Foods

While fermented foods can offer health benefits, they also carry certain risks that could have adverse effects on our well-being. Let’s explore these potential dangers and raise awareness about the importance of mindful consumption.

Foodborne Illnesses and Fermented Foods

Foodborne illnesses can be a significant concern when it comes to fermented foods. The process of fermentation creates an environment conducive to the growth of bacteria, including harmful pathogens if proper hygiene and sanitation measures are not followed. Consumption of contaminated fermented foods can lead to various illnesses, including but not limited to salmonella and E. coli infections.

When it comes to food safety, it is crucial to understand that not all fermented foods are created equal. While some fermented foods undergo a controlled fermentation process that ensures the elimination of harmful bacteria, others may be prepared in less regulated conditions, increasing the risk of contamination. Therefore, it is essential to choose fermented foods from reputable sources and ensure that they have undergone proper quality control measures.

Furthermore, the storage and handling of fermented foods play a vital role in preventing foodborne illnesses. Improper storage conditions, such as exposure to fluctuating temperatures or prolonged periods without refrigeration, can promote bacterial growth and increase the risk of contamination. It is crucial to store fermented foods at the appropriate temperatures and consume them within the recommended time frame to minimize the risk of foodborne illnesses.

Allergic Reactions to Fermented Foods

For those with allergies or sensitivities, fermented foods can be a potential trigger. Certain fermented foods, such as cheese or soy-based products, can contain allergenic proteins that may cause adverse reactions in susceptible individuals. It is crucial to be aware of any known allergies and carefully read product labels to avoid potential allergic reactions.

Moreover, cross-contamination can also pose a risk for individuals with allergies. If fermented foods come into contact with allergens during the fermentation process or during storage, it can lead to unintended allergen exposure. Manufacturers should follow strict protocols to prevent cross-contamination and clearly label their products to inform consumers about potential allergens present.

It is worth noting that while fermented foods can be a source of beneficial bacteria, they can also contain histamines and other biogenic amines. These compounds can trigger allergic-like reactions in some individuals, even if they do not have a specific food allergy. Therefore, it is essential to pay attention to your body’s response when consuming fermented foods and consult a healthcare professional if you experience any adverse symptoms.

The Impact of Fermented Foods on Digestive Health

While fermented foods are often touted for their potential benefits to gut health, it is important to understand the potential impact they can have on individuals with digestive disorders or imbalances.

Fermented Foods and Gut Flora

The consumption of fermented foods can contribute to the diversity and abundance of beneficial gut flora. However, individuals with certain digestive disorders, such as small intestinal bacterial overgrowth (SIBO), may experience worsened symptoms when consuming fermented foods. It is advised to consult with a healthcare professional before incorporating these foods into the diet if you have a pre-existing digestive condition.

Fermented Foods and Digestive Disorders

While fermented foods have been traditionally used to aid digestion, some individuals with digestive disorders, such as irritable bowel syndrome (IBS), may find that these foods exacerbate their symptoms. The high content of bioactive compounds in fermented foods may trigger gastrointestinal distress in sensitive individuals. It is crucial to listen to your body and seek guidance from a healthcare provider to determine what works best for you.

The Role of Fermented Foods in Various Diets

Fermented foods have found their place in a variety of dietary approaches, such as vegan and gluten-free diets. Let’s explore how these foods fit into these specific dietary lifestyles.

Fermented Foods in Vegan Diets

Vegan diets, which exclude animal products, often rely on plant-based fermented foods for probiotic intake. Fermented foods like tempeh, sauerkraut, and miso provide vegan-friendly sources of probiotics and enhance the nutritional profile of these diets. However, it is important to ensure that the fermentation process and ingredients used in the production of these foods align with vegan principles.

Fermented Foods in Gluten-Free Diets

Gluten-free diets, followed by individuals with celiac disease or gluten sensitivity, can benefit from fermented foods as they offer alternative sources of nutrients and flavors. Fermented grains, such as gluten-free sourdough bread, can provide a safer option for those avoiding gluten. However, it is crucial to choose fermented products that are certified gluten-free and produced in dedicated facilities to prevent cross-contamination.
